Transaction 62505998dc30cbc93cb0236afa5669c7ded50f99faae8df8bbf9dca500e58ebe
1 Input
1 Output
-
62505998dc30cbc93cb0236afa5669c7ded50f99faae8df8bbf9dca500e58ebe:0
- value
- 99310
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cac4bc013e24b9351f7585319eeca38c5e1f96cf OP_EQUAL
- address
- 3LBA6e1HDg4iXWZq7PskHKo8oLX7zU3472